Top Attractions

AttractionLocationTypeWhy Visit
Palacio SalvoMontevideoHistoric BuildingIconic landmark and one of the tallest buildings in South America
Old CityMontevideoHistoric NeighborhoodCharming streets, historic buildings, and vibrant nightlife
Colonia del SacramentoColonia del SacramentoHistoric TownWell-preserved colonial town and UNESCO World Heritage Site
Cabo PolonioCabo PolonioNational ParkUnique landscape, beautiful beaches, and wildlife reserve
Punta del EstePunta del EsteBeach ResortUpscale resort town with beautiful beaches and vibrant nightlife
National Museum of Visual ArtsMontevideoMuseumShowcases Uruguayan art and culture
Torres Garcia MuseumMontevideoMuseumDedicated to the life and work of Uruguayan artist Joaquin Torres Garcia
Fortaleza de Santa TeresaRochaHistoric FortWell-preserved 18th-century fort and museum
Teatro SolisMontevideoTheaterHistoric theater with stunning architecture and cultural performances
Plaza IndependenciaMontevideoHistoric SquareHeart of Montevideo's Old City, surrounded by historic buildings and landmarks

Day Trips

  • Take a Day trip to Colonia del Sacramento, where you can explore the historic town and enjoy the scenic views (distance: 180 km, travel time: 2 hours)
  • Visit the Town of Piriapolis, where you can relax on the beach and enjoy the scenic views (distance: 100 km, travel time: 1.5 hours)
  • Go on a Tour of the Wine country, where you can taste some of Uruguay's best wines and learn about the production process (distance: 100 km, travel time: 1.5 hours)
  • Explore the Hills of Minas, where you can go hiking and enjoy the scenic views (distance: 200 km, travel time: 3 hours)
  • Take a Day trip to the Beach town of La Paloma, where you can relax and enjoy the scenic views (distance: 200 km, travel time: 3 hours)
